Changing French doors might appear overwhelming, but with the right method, it can be a manageable task. Here's a detailed guide:
Assess the Current Doors: Determine whether the doors require a basic repair or complete replacement. Check for structural damage, functionality, and energy effectiveness.
Select New Doors: Research and choose the type of French door that best suits your style, budget, and functional requirements. Take into account frame product, energy effectiveness scores, and hardware options.
Step the Door Frame: Accurate measurements are crucial to guarantee an appropriate fit. Measure the width, height, and depth of the existing door frame.
Eliminate Old Doors: Carefully secure the existing French doors. Eliminate any hardware, trim, and the door frame if needed. Keep in mind security preventative measures and appropriate disposal methods.
Prepare the Opening: Clean the door frame and look for any damage that may require repair before installing new doors. Guarantee the location is level to avoid any future problems.
Install New Doors: Begin with the frame, guaranteeing it is properly protected in place. Attach the brand-new doors and ensure they operate efficiently. Lastly, install any required hardware.
Seal and Insulate: To maximize energy efficiency, install weather condition stripping and seal any gaps.
Include Trim and Finishing Touches: Once set up, include trim around the doors to provide a completed look and boost aesthetics.
Upkeep Tips for French Doors
To extend the life of your French doors and maintain their beauty, consider the following maintenance ideas:
Regular Cleaning: Use a soft cloth and mild cleaning option to clean down the doors frequently.
